We also got Java and Python (and VB for a while), which means there is no intrinsic, irrational bias against those approaches. A romantic view of those languages tends to ignore their serious shortcomings at the time they were presented. It's like claiming the market was irrational when it preferred VHS to Betamax despite the latter's better quality, while neglecting to mention it had a worse recording time, which mattered more to more people. When compating two things, it's not enough to mention the areas where X is better than Y; you also need to consider those where X is worse.
